Norma Rae is a factor worker just as her father and mother and most of the town. They work hard for the little money they get and there are no rules to protect them. A union representative arrives in the town and wants to help the gain rights. Norma Rae helps with the movement, ignoring some responsibilities to her husband and her children.

In her greatest roles, Sally Field has personified the strong-willed, independent woman of the American heartland, earning Oscars for her performances as a courageous union organizer in Norma Rae, and as a Depression-era widow struggling to keep the family farm in Places in the Heart. There is a situation at work, and Rae stands up for her rights by standing on a bench and holding up the "Union" sign.After hearing a speech by New York union organizer Reuben (Ron Leibman), Norma Rae decides to join the effort to unionize her shop. This causes dissension at home when Norma Rae's husband, Sonny (Beau Bridges), assumes that her activism is a result of a romance between herself and Reuben.
